"""
|
|
Tests for the canonical JSON error shape.
|
|
|
|
Every JSON error response from Datasette should use one shape:
|
|
|
|
{
|
|
"ok": false,
|
|
"error": "<all messages joined with '; '>",
|
|
"errors": ["<message>", ...],
|
|
"status": <int matching the HTTP status code>
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
Additional context keys (for example "rows" and "truncated" on SQL errors)
|
|
are permitted, but "ok", "error", "errors" and "status" must always be
|
|
present and the legacy "title" key must not be.
|
|
|
|
https://github.com/simonw/datasette/issues - 1.0 API consistency
|
|
"""
|
|
|
|
import pytest
|
|
import time
|
|
from datasette.app import Datasette
|
|
from datasette.utils import sqlite3
|
|
|
|
|
|
def assert_canonical_error(response, expected_status):
|
|
assert response.status_code == expected_status
|
|
data = response.json()
|
|
assert data["ok"] is False
|
|
assert isinstance(data["error"], str)
|
|
assert data["error"]
|
|
assert isinstance(data["errors"], list)
|
|
assert data["errors"]
|
|
assert all(isinstance(message, str) for message in data["errors"])
|
|
assert data["error"] == "; ".join(data["errors"])
|
|
assert data["status"] == expected_status
|
|
assert "title" not in data
|
|
return data
